FC Barcelona Ready for Inaugural Match at Partially Completed Camp Nou on Saturday
Barcelona have announced their first game will take place at the still-under-construction Camp Nou this Saturday. Athletic Bilbao will visit the Basque side in the Spanish league 30 months after they moved out for construction to commence.
“Returning home was our dream. Finally, it’s happening. We are back at Spotify Camp Nou.”
The stadium will not be at full capacity but 45,401 spectators will be allowed to watch based on approved permits. When completed, the stadium’s capacity will reach almost 105,000 spectators, increasing from the former 99,000. Barça announced completed upgrades featured a renovated tunnel for players along with upgraded changing facilities.
Recent Activities
The club conducted a fan-accessible workout on the home pitch in early November. Officials stated they are seeking authorization by UEFA for their upcoming Champions League fixture facing Eintracht in December in the renovated venue. Their recent games have been held at the Olympic Stadium.
